天天看點

媒體聲音|阿裡雲資料庫:一站式全鍊路資料管理與服務,引領雲原生2.0時代

這幾年,雲原生已成為阿裡雲的另一個标簽,不僅最早布局雲原生技術,擁有大量客戶實踐,更打造出豐富的雲原生産品家族。尤其是資料庫産品線,已進入雲原生2.0階段,通過全鍊路的技術支撐能力,奔向更遠的星辰大海。

雲原生資料庫進入2.0時代

從廣義概念來看,所謂雲原生,是指全面使用雲服務建構軟體;而狹義的雲原生,是指通過容器、微服務、Serverless等全新技術建構應用,它不僅影響着計算架構、開發和部署方式,更是對整個基礎設施和平台能力的一種考驗。

媒體聲音|阿裡雲資料庫:一站式全鍊路資料管理與服務,引領雲原生2.0時代

是以,資料庫的雲原生之路一般從IT基礎設施雲化、核心場景的網際網路化開始。這也是阿裡雲智能資料庫事業部總負責人 李飛飛,在多個公開場合定義的雲原生資料庫1.0階段。這一階段的典型特征是,基于雲的整個IaaS能力,提升資料庫本身的性能和服務體驗。那麼,雲原生資料庫2.0時代,發生了怎樣的變化?有哪些新特點?阿裡雲資料庫的雲原生之路演進到何種程度了?阿裡雲資料庫進階産品專家 蔡冬者 (花名:江柳),在DTCC大會期間接受IT168記者采訪時,進行了詳細解讀。

媒體聲音|阿裡雲資料庫:一站式全鍊路資料管理與服務,引領雲原生2.0時代

阿裡雲資料庫進階産品專家 蔡冬者 (花名:江柳)

“1.0階段,更強調的是單品能力,比如:如何基于MySQL打造最佳業務實踐;2.0階段,使用者需要的是一個能內建多種引擎的全面的資料庫解決方案,尤其在移動網際網路、IoT、5G技術趨勢的加持下,資料的應用場景變得越來越豐富,更需要一個從生産到應用的全過程産品體系。” 蔡冬者強調,阿裡雲雲原生資料庫,已過了底層基礎設施和平台雲化的1.0階段,現在正向更高服務水準進軍,通過全鍊路的技術支撐能力,引領雲原生2.0時代,把資料庫服務發揮到極緻。

  

全鍊路支撐能力背後的産品家族

在雲原生資料庫2.0理念下,阿裡雲在剛剛過去的雲栖大會上釋出了一系列産品的重磅更新版本,包括雲原生關系型資料庫 PolarDB 和分布式版本 PolarDB-X,雲原生資料倉庫 AnalyticDB,雲原生多模資料庫Lindorm、企業級自治資料庫RDS,以及一站式線上資料管理平台DMS。關于PolarDB 、分布式版本 PolarDB-X,雲原生資料倉庫 AnalyticDB、雲原生多模資料庫Lindorm,業界關注度比較高,已有大量相關資料,這裡不做過多贅述,本文主要對RDS以及與之密切相關的應用DMS做重點分析。

從大的資料庫分類來看:一類是,OLTP事務型資料庫;另一類是,OLAP分析型資料庫,後來又衍生出HTAP混合型事務分析管理。阿裡雲RDS,就屬于事務型資料庫,也是整個雲資料庫市場規模最大、使用者最多的一個基本業務。提到RDS,可能有人會覺得這是一款各家都有的“正常化産品”,使用體驗都差不多。其實,相對同類産品,阿裡雲RDS具有幾個重要特征。

一、擁有強大的企業級資料自治能力。阿裡雲RDS是基于開源以及在商業化核心基礎上建構的全托管式産品形态,不僅相容了開源資料庫MySQL的核心,還做了更深度的核心優化,尤其在資料庫自動駕駛層面有更卓越表現。阿裡雲資料庫的自治能力已處于行業領先地位,不管是自治的深度、引擎支援的覆寫度,還是應用規模上,其他廠商都無法相提并論。

二、能通過核心以及相關産品的管控能力,給使用者帶來更快、更穩、更安全的資料庫服務。為了滿足網際網路應用的動态負載、高并發、永不停服等業務特征,,RDS提供一體化讀寫分離、計算存儲無縫擴充的解決方案,幫助使用者動态調整讀寫比例或存儲計算資源,解決企業在讀多寫少形态下的擴充性問題。為了確定高可用性,阿裡雲提供三副本以及兩地三中心的解決方案,滿足遊戲、電商、營運商、金融、政府類企業對資料庫的應用要求。備份恢複上,RDS可在分鐘級完成TB級資料的快速恢複,解決企業業務故障情況下的快速業務復原訴求。同時,通過深度核心優化,RDS相較于開源版本性能最高可提升80%。

三、全鍊路的資料安全優勢,包括通路安全、存儲安全、傳輸安全以及審計安全。

值得一提的是,阿裡雲認為真正的雲資料庫也能像生活中的水和電一樣,隻關心上層應用,而不需要關注底層的基礎設施。阿裡雲于2017年首次提出“資料庫自動駕駛”理念,資料庫本身就具備異常自感覺、自診斷、自決策、自修複、自彈性及自安全的能力,完全自閉環解決企業資料庫遇到的性能、可用性以及資料可靠性等問題。以阿裡巴巴集團為例,已為所有資料庫開啟自動駕駛能力,同時,6000家企業客戶也已認證RDS實作資料庫的自動駕駛。

在企業級資料庫自動駕駛能力方面,阿裡雲在資料庫智能調參ResTune系統論文被SIGMOD2021錄用,這是阿裡雲自治資料庫和智能化運維取得的裡程碑式的一步。所謂的智能調參,是指結合了機器學習以及大量專家經驗和邏輯,去做對資料庫影響比較大的參數優化,從根本上幫助企業降低參數調優門檻,滿足千行百業的工作負載需求。

媒體聲音|阿裡雲資料庫:一站式全鍊路資料管理與服務,引領雲原生2.0時代

阿裡雲除了擁有強大的資料庫自治能力,還有另外一款明星産品,即一站式資料管理平台DMS。DMS并不是一個從無到有、從0開始建構的産品,它最早在阿裡巴巴集團内部孵化,主要解決資料庫開發效率問題。之後,随着企業業務的發展,使用者也越來越關注海量資料的采集、內建及價值挖掘,此時,使用者開始湧現出對資料處理、加工、分析以及應用內建等一系列需求,這需要企業要擁有更強大的平台管理能力。于是,阿裡雲在2021年對DMS進行了一站式更新。

阿裡雲DMS包括幾個重要子產品,包括:資料庫的開發設計子產品(最早開發的子產品);資料內建子產品(主要解決跨資料源之間的資料流動問題);資料開發加工子產品;資料庫的應用子產品,以及橫跨這些子產品的資料安全及DevOps等,基本上所有的資料生産和管理能力都可以在這個平台上解決。

基于DMS,企業可以真正實作庫倉一體,可以讓資料流動變得簡單,而且能做到實時的資料流動和內建。另外,DMS内置了強大的資料安全能力,可以讓使用者從生産到應用層面擁有一站式的安全能力,包括可以自定義符合規則的安全引擎,對敏感資料進行脫敏,設定安全通路攔截功能等。同時,平台本身可以提供端到端的自助診斷能力,能幫助使用者快速發現、診斷資料在流動、內建以及流轉過程當中遇到的所有問題。DMS的一站式體驗,還展現在覆寫的資料源比較多,有27種常見資料源,所有資料都能實作統一管理。

媒體聲音|阿裡雲資料庫:一站式全鍊路資料管理與服務,引領雲原生2.0時代

是以,整體來看,阿裡雲雲原生資料庫産品家族,不僅強調全場景、全鍊路支撐能力,單品雲原生能力也在持續演進,尤其從RDS以及DMS表現來看,正在向智能化以及安全可靠性方面更新。

融合趨勢的根本是解決業務多樣化需求

除了更強調智能化和安全性,其實融合型趨勢也是雲原生2.0時代的一種新變化。

蔡冬者認為,不管是湖倉一體化、大資料一體化,還是多模,本質上是企業資料的多樣性導緻計算的多樣性需求起來了。這時,資料庫的發展會表現出幾種演進思路。一個是專項專用,即每個引擎隻解決我獨特的場景問題,通過複雜的技術形态組合來解決企業的多樣化需求,這是一種解決思路。第二種思路,是通過一體化融合的趨勢,降低企業解決問題的成本。比如:通過多樣化的計算存儲需求,降低資料計算存儲的成本及門檻。

而雲原生+分布式的結合,主要是解決目标客戶群體的高并發、持續營運、動态負載及海量資料等問題。當傳統的單機資料庫遇到容量瓶頸,雲原生+分布式演進方向顯然是最佳選擇,可以幫助使用者滿足網際網路業務形态下的挑戰。同樣,軟、硬體一體化,也是IT技術發展的必經階段,通過更深層次的軟硬體結合,可以從設計之初提升應用本身的性能、穩定性和安全性等問題。

不管是哪種融合模式,阿裡雲資料庫會始終秉承雲原生2.0目标,在底層的引擎布局上,布局全鍊路能力。其中,智能化、安全可控、線上一體化、多模以及與分布式結合的方向,都是單品能力繼續精進的主攻方向。包括在國産化替代大背景下,會對資料庫的安全要求越來越高,阿裡雲推出全加密資料庫産品,確定政府、金融以及營運商行業使用者,擁有更強的資料加密能力。針對去O趨勢,阿裡雲資料庫也在做相關準備,推出了一整套資料庫更新疊代解決方案,包含PolarDB -O,可以實作金融級的資料庫遷移。

媒體聲音|阿裡雲資料庫:一站式全鍊路資料管理與服務,引領雲原生2.0時代

阿裡雲資料庫擁有豐富的業務場景,不僅單一資料庫産品能力強,更擁有全場景化的服務能力。經過多年的技術打磨和雲原生化的快速疊代,阿裡雲資料庫産品在易用性、成本效益以及穩定性方面,都擁有更卓越表現,這可能是使用者選擇阿裡雲資料庫的最根本原因。換言之,産品本身的核心以及強大的技術研發能力,是阿裡雲資料庫取得使用者信任、建立龐大使用者生态的基石。

點選檢視

一站式線上資料管理平台DMS

更多資訊